Verdict

The Rega Planar 3 receives overwhelmingly positive reviews, with many users praising its versatility and upgradeability. The sound quality is consistently described as excellent, with many users noting significant improvements over their previous turntables. Some users mention the potential for the Planar 3 to become a "money pit" due to its upgradeability, but overall, the turntable is considered a top value in its price range. The included cartridge is also praised for its quality. Some users mention the delicate cueing lever as a minor drawback, but this is a minor issue compared to the overall quality of the turntable.

Verdict

The Technics SL-Q3 turntable is highly regarded for its solid and precise-feeling build, as well as its fully automatic features. It is recommended as a reliable and high-quality option for those looking for a direct drive turntable. Some users suggest upgrading to a Technics Direct Drive model with a half-inch mount for more cartridge options. The P-mount T4P system is noted for its ease of adjustment but limited cartridge choices. Overall, the Technics SL-Q3 is considered a top choice among vintage and modern turntables.
